Specifications

  • Common Name: Pumpkin
  • Seed Type: Jarrahdale Blue Pumpkin Seeds
  • Variety: Jarrahdale Blue
  • Plant Type: Warm-season annual
  • Growth Habit: Sprawling vine
  • Seed Quality: Non-GMO
  • USDA Zones: 3–10
  • Sowing Season: Late spring to early summer
  • Sun Requirements: Full sun
  • Soil Requirements: Well-drained, fertile soil
  • Germination Time: 7–14 days
  • Germination Temperature: 70–95°F
  • Days to Maturity: 95–110 days
  • Watering Needs: Moderate and consistent
  • Planting Depth: 1 inch
  • Spacing: 3–5 feet between plants, 6–8 feet between rows
  • Support Needed: None, grows on ground
  • Use: Suitable for general culinary use
  • Growing Environment: Garden beds, open fields, raised beds

Planting Guide

  • Sow seeds directly outdoors after soil warms above 70°F.
  • Choose full-sun locations with rich, well-draining soil.
  • Plant seeds 1 inch deep and water gently.
  • Keep soil evenly moist during early growth.
  • Thin seedlings to maintain proper vine spacing.
  • Apply compost or fertilizer during mid-growth for best yields.
  • Mulch around plants to retain moisture and reduce weeds.
  • Allow vines enough room to spread naturally.
  • Harvest when pumpkins reach full color and rind hardens.
